Top Rally Routes Near Nashville

Several scenic routes around Nashville are perfect for rally driving, offering a mix of winding roads, beautiful landscapes, and historical sites. Here are some of the best options:

  • Natchez Trace Parkway: A historic route stretching from Nashville to Mississippi, offering lush forests and gentle curves ideal for rallying.
  • Old Hickory Boulevard: Circling the city, this route features scenic neighborhoods and parks, perfect for a relaxed rally experience.
  • Centennial Park Loop: A shorter route through Nashville’s iconic park, great for a quick scenic drive with cultural stops.

Scenic Stops Along the Routes

Adding scenic stops enriches the rally experience. Here are some must-visit spots:

  • Belle Meade Historic Site & Winery: Explore historic buildings and enjoy wine tastings amidst beautiful grounds.
  • Radnor Lake State Park: A peaceful natural area with trails, wildlife, and stunning lake views.
  • The Parthenon: An iconic replica of the Athenian original, located in Centennial Park, perfect for photos and cultural insights.
